O que é: Quota de Memória

A Quota de Memória é um recurso utilizado em sistemas operacionais para limitar a quantidade de memória que um processo pode utilizar. Ela define um limite máximo de memória que um processo pode alocar, garantindo que nenhum processo consuma toda a memória disponível do sistema. Isso é especialmente importante em ambientes compartilhados, onde vários processos estão em execução simultaneamente.

Introdução à Quota de Memória

A Quota de Memória é uma técnica utilizada para controlar a utilização de memória por processos em sistemas operacionais. Ela permite definir limites para a quantidade de memória que um processo pode alocar, evitando que um único processo consuma toda a memória disponível e prejudique o desempenho do sistema como um todo.

Ao implementar a Quota de Memória, o sistema operacional divide a memória disponível entre os processos em execução. Cada processo recebe uma quota, ou seja, uma parcela da memória total. Quando um processo tenta alocar memória além da sua quota, o sistema operacional impede essa alocação e o processo recebe um erro indicando que excedeu sua quota.

Funcionalidades e Importância da Quota de Memória

A Quota de Memória oferece diversas funcionalidades importantes para o gerenciamento eficiente da memória em sistemas operacionais. Uma das principais funcionalidades é a capacidade de limitar a utilização de memória por processos, evitando que um único processo monopolize toda a memória disponível.

Além disso, a Quota de Memória permite que os recursos de memória sejam compartilhados de forma mais equitativa entre os processos. Isso é especialmente relevante em ambientes compartilhados, como servidores ou sistemas multiusuários, onde vários processos estão em execução simultaneamente.

A importância da Quota de Memória está na garantia de um melhor desempenho do sistema operacional como um todo. Ao limitar a quantidade de memória que cada processo pode alocar, é possível evitar situações de falta de memória e reduzir a ocorrência de travamentos ou lentidões causadas por processos excessivamente demandantes de memória.

Em resumo, a Quota de Memória é uma técnica essencial para o gerenciamento eficiente da memória em sistemas operacionais. Ela permite controlar a utilização de memória por processos, evitando que um único processo consuma toda a memória disponível e prejudique o desempenho do sistema. Além disso, a Quota de Memória contribui para o compartilhamento equitativo dos recursos de memória entre os processos, garantindo um melhor desempenho do sistema operacional como um todo.